Mad Max: Fury Road - Tom Holkenborg (aka Junkie XL)

5/16/15

Picture
He should have stopped for directions at that gas station back there.
  • What You Will Hear:  Heavy low end synth and pounding percussion.  Not a lot of melodic development, but interesting instrumentation and synth is all over the place.
  • Standout Tracks:  Storm Is Coming, Brothers In Arms, Many Mothers
  • Will you be humming along?  Probably not, but there is a spine tingling motif that shows up quite often.  (A repeated descending chromatic line.)
  • The score this makes me want to dust off:  The Dark Knight – Hans Zimmer & James Newton Howard
  • Will I come back to it?  Yes (for the most part).  This entire score is consistently intense.  Aggressive or romantic, it does not let up.  Some of the action sequences are a little overbearing during a stand alone listening experience.  But, the music sounds like it will serve as a uniquely perfect companion for the insane images on screen.  Some of the synth strings sound a little too “Smallville-ish” for a major release, but that is just a personal pet peeve.  Pay special attention to “Many Mothers.”  Tom Holkenborg, aka Junkie XL, makes a statement there.  This is beautiful composing.  I don’t think it is a coincidence that he is credited using his real name on this album.  With each new release,  Holkenborg is further cementing his place as a major player in the film score world.  In a few years, film and Holkenborg fans alike will be asking, “Junkie… who?”
